Transaction 3ae3246018167cf784437edace74b81bfb63c8616335eec3f077f375d480803b
1 Input
1 Output
-
3ae3246018167cf784437edace74b81bfb63c8616335eec3f077f375d480803b:0
- value
- 1363980
- script pubkey
- OP_0 OP_PUSHBYTES_20 528c215769e8ad1f50d64526c28e5aa4302d9ea3
- address
- bc1q22xzz4mfazk375xkg5nv9rj65sczm84rey99ez